Glenville man killed in wreck

A head-on collision resulting in one death occurred just after 4:30 p.m. Friday, Jan. 5. Jim Hogg Paul, 78, of Glenville was in the left passing lane heading south on NC 107 when he was struck and killed by Aubrey Eugene Holley III, 21, of Sylva. Holley illegally passed another north-bound vehicle.

Gorge Road repairs expected to last until end of January

Eighty feet of embankment damage to U.S. 64 in the Cullasaja Gorge has ripple effects through Macon County as a major artery from Franklin to Highlands is closed for the rest of the month. The washout under a section of U.S. 64/Highlands Road near Cullasaja Falls occurred midday on Tuesday, Jan.

Bear Shadow unveils 2024 lineup

Highlands Festivals, Inc. has made public the music lineup for the 4th annual Bear Shadow spring music festival, set to be held May 11-12, 2024 in Scaly Mountain. The two-day festival will feature headlining performances by seven-time Grammy-nominated duo Black Pumas and JJ Grey & Mofro.

Wet, wild, winter weather

Weather extremes brought a full spectrum of conditions to Highlands over a three-day stretch from Monday through Wednesday. After a mild weekend, heavy rains rolled into the area in the late hours of Monday night. In a 12-hour span, Highlands saw more than 4 inches of rainfall.
